    Spitfire is kind of a grab and go food counter that offers a broad range of food options. We stopped by for a quick lunch where everyone could pick what the wanted. The flatbread pizza and salads look really good. We ordered a couple flatbreads and a grab and go salad. They have a couple of tables inside. I guess this is a small food court. There were no tables available but we were able to cobble seating together outside. The table was dirty and people were walking all around us. If you can't get a table inside, go somewhere else. The flatbreads were ready in about 15 minutes. They were hot and came out in a box. The crust was crispy and good. The toppings were generous with lots of fresh cheese. The Margarita cheese had big medallions of fresh mozzarella and slices of tomato. The was a little spinach buried beneath the cheese. The pizza was delicious. The Meatlover pizza was also good with bits of bacon, sausage, pepperoni and mushroom. The salad was fresh and came with a spicy dressing that was hot and tangy. The salad was packed with veggies and tabouli and was a winner in my book. So the food is good, but the place falls apart in the experience. No public restrooms, I wanted to wash hands. Inadequate seating. Dirty table. And we were charged extra for a to-go box for the leftovers. The prices were reasonable, even inexpensive. The food was good. Maybe best as a take out place.

Dukes Lane Market & Eatery is a little shopping arcade filled with a variety of vendors from coffee, bakery, Basalt restaurant and this Spitfirre Rotisserie & Flatbread even a mini market all on the ground floor of the Hyatt Centric Waikiki Beach. With a huge menu offering items local will love like fried rice, loco moco to burgers and flatbread pizzas, and yes everything is crafted which does reflect the prices being in the heart of Waikiki I was really craving something simple and looked at some grab and go refrigerated items and noticed a soba plate. This was a Matcha Soba with a piece of inari sushi originally at $6.29 was at a 20% discount sounds just what I was looking for as it came out to $5.27 including tax. There are just three tables there for the entire place which is pretty sad though I was lucky to grab one and yes the soba was dated so it was very very cold though still okay the sushi was just hard and pretty much inedible but it satisfied me and I was just thrilled for the price.
